F/A- 18 carrier-based combat attack aircraft F/A- 18 is a single-seat dual-engine supersonic multi-purpose combat/attack aircraft developed by McDonnell Douglas (now incorporated into Boeing) for the US Navy. It is mainly used for fleet air defense and also for surface attack. 1974, the us navy put forward the VFAX plan to develop a low-cost light multi-role fighter. 1975 In May, the US Navy selected the YF- 17 aircraft from the YF- 17 candidate scheme, and redesigned it on this basis. The first F/A-18A/B prototype of1978165438+1October18 made its first flight and was delivered to the US Navy in May, 1980. The machine adopts the normal layout of small swept cantilever with double engines, double vertical tails and side strips. The fuselage is semi-hard shell structure, mainly made of aluminum platform gold, and some structures are made of graphite epoxy resin. Two GE F404-GE-400 turbofan engines were installed in the early stage, with a single afterburner thrust of 7 1.2. After 1992, replace F404-GE-402 enhanced engine with afterburning thrust of 78.3kn.. This aircraft is a typical third-generation jet fighter with perfect electronic equipment and electronic countermeasures. The aircraft is equipped with an/APG-65 multimode digital radar, which can search at a long distance and track 10 targets at the same time. All-weather automatic landing system, multifunctional color cockpit display, An /ASW-25 radio data link, An /ALQ- 126B electronic warfare system, An /ASN- 130a inertial navigation system, An /AYK- 14 digital computer, An/ALQ-/KLOC-0. The aircraft has the characteristics of good reliability and maintainability, strong survivability and good maneuverability, especially at high angle of attack. The main types of aircraft are: A type, single-seat combat/attack type; Type b, two-seat combat/coach type; C/D type, improved A/B type, etc. By April 2 1, 1994, * * all types of aircraft were delivered 1263 F/A- 18, which were not only equipped with the US Navy and Marine Corps, but also exported to Canada, Australia, Spain, Switzerland and South Korea. In the Gulf War, 148 F/A- 18 fighter took part in the war, mainly carrying out ground attack missions, and once shot down the Iraqi MIG -29 fighter. Weapons and equipment are equipped with 1 door, 20mm M61-a1six-pipe machine, and 570 rounds of ammunition are reserved. The whole aircraft has 9 external points, two wingtip pylons are respectively hung with an AIM-9L air-to-air missile, two outer wing pylons can be hung with AIM-7, AIM- 120 and AIM-9 air-to-air missiles and various air-to-ground weapons, two inner wing pylons can be hung with auxiliary fuel tanks or air-to-ground weapons, and the engine nacelle can be hung with missiles or AN-AAS-38 forward-looking infrared tracking pods. F- 18A Hornet is 1 production type, which is mainly used for fleet air defense and ship protection of carrier-based attack aircraft, and some aircraft are also used for air-to-ground attack missions. The main fire control equipment includes AN/AVQ-28 head-up display, AN/AYK- 14 central task computer (2 sets), AN/APG-65 pulse Doppler radar, multi-function display, plug-in management device, AN/AWG-2 1 anti-radiation missile (AGM-78) controller, etc. There are some changes in the display in the cockpit of the aircraft carrying out air-to-ground attacks. It is equipped with forward-looking infrared (FLIR) and laser spot tracker (LST). F/A- 18E/F is the latest modification. Its main feature is that the voyage is increased, and each wing is added with 1 pylon, and the maximum mounting capacity of the pylon in the wing is increased to 2400kg, which increases the bomb load and improves the combat capability. About 90% of its electronic system is common with F/A- 18C/D, and An /APG-73 (the modification of An /APG-65) is selected as the radar. The weapon control system of F- 18A Hornet Fighter includes four main parts: attack display subsystem, data processing subsystem, parameter measurement (sensor) subsystem and external management/control subsystem. The attack display subsystem includes an /AVQ-28 head-up display and three identical cathode ray tube heads-up displays -MFD, main monitor display -MMD and horizontal situation display -HSD. The main monitoring display displays warning information and consulting information of all aircraft systems. It is also a backup device for multi-function display, which can display forward-looking infrared information. The horizontal display is the main navigation display. The data processing subsystem includes more than 30 computers including AN/AYK- 14 central task computer (two computers work in parallel), radar signal processor, radar data processor, external management computer, display computer, flight control computer and air data computer. Parameter measurement subsystem includes AN/APG-65 radar, AN/ASN- 130 inertial navigation device, AN/AAS-38 forward-looking infrared device, AN/ASQ- 173 laser irradiation/rangefinder and atmospheric data sensor. The store management and control subsystem includes AN/AYQ-9 store management system and AN/AWG-2 1 missile controller.
